Some fans made a petition asking for a reformulation in T2 after Leo Faria's speeches

Apparently he gave an interview to a Brazilian website, which he said he doesn't want T2 to have stability, basically saying he doesn't care about national leagues.

So they started a petition to change this outdated and arrogant view, bordering on selfish to the point of not even considering t2 professional.
